Situated in a highly sought-after location just minutes from Exeter city centre, this two-bedroom terraced house offers an exciting renovation opportunity in an area popular with homeowners and investors alike. With bus routes close by and the University of Exeter extremely nearby, the property is ideally positioned for convenient city living.
The house requires full renovation throughout, presenting a fantastic chance for buyers to put their own stamp on the property. The only heating is 1 individual gas heater in the living room. There is significant potential to reconfigure the layout, as others have successfully done along the street, allowing you to create a home tailored to your own needs and style.
The current accommodation is arranged with access to the garage and the family bathroom on the first floor. The ground floor comprises a spacious living and dining room alongside a kitchen, with French doors opening from the living area to the garden and an additional separate door from the kitchen. On the second floor are two bedrooms, one of which is a well-proportioned double room.
Externally, the property benefits from a good-sized, fully enclosed rear garden with useful rear access, further adding to the appeal. With its prime location and vast potential, this is a rare opportunity to create a fantastic home in a thriving part of Exeter.
